Turoyo: A Language on the Edge of Silence Explore Turoyo, a living language that connects you to identity, family, and tradition through stories and culture.

5. Traditionally, Classical Syriac was used for writing and worship, while Turoyo remained mainly oral; there are now both Syriac script and Latin spellings for modern use.

9️⃣ The last full-blooded Selk'nam, Ángela Loij, passed away in 1974. Their language, a vital part of their identity, became extinct in the 1980s. With their deaths, a rich culture was permanently lost. #CulturalGenocide #EndangeredLanguages
